PALAYAN CITY – The Nueva Ecija University of Science and Technology (NEUST) participated in the launching of the Media Watch Network, a collective initiative aimed at strengthening collaboration against misinformation and disinformation across Nueva Ecija, held on November 27, 2025, at Sierra Madre Suites.

 The initiative gathered representatives from various government and non-government organizations, television and radio stations, digital media groups, community-based information officers, social media advocates, church communities, local government units, academic institutions, civil society organizations, the Integrated Bar of the Philippines, the Philippine National Police, military personnel, and other key stakeholders.

 According to Nueva Ecija Provincial Government Information Officer Mr. Nonoy Gubrin, the network was formed in response to the growing spread of fake news.

Through this platform, stakeholders will identify programs and areas of collaboration to address misinformation and disinformation, including conducting training, capacity-building activities, and public education initiatives.

The network also aims to tap experts from various fields to promote ethical and responsible information sharing, both in traditional media and across social media platforms.
